#cd513d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cd513d is composed of 80.4% red, 31.8% green and 23.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 60.5% magenta, 70.2%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 8.3 degrees, a saturation of 59% and a lightness of 52.2%. #cd513d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a27a with #9b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

Shades and Tints of #cd513d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090302 is the darkest color, while #fdf9f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#cd513d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b807f is the less saturated color, while #fc2f0e is the most saturated one.
